    What is BOD Full Form?

    BOD Full Form is Biochemical Oxygen Demand. It means the amount of oxygen needed by tiny living things, like bacteria, to break down waste in water.

    When waste gets into rivers, lakes, or ponds, bacteria start eating it. They use up oxygen in the water as they eat waste. If there is too much waste, the bacteria use too much oxygen. This leaves less oxygen for fish and other animals.

    Biochemical Oxygen Demand is measured in milligrams per liter (mg/L). A higher number means the water is more polluted. Scientists and environmental workers use this number to know how clean or dirty the water is.

    BOD is like checking how “hungry” the water is for oxygen because of all the waste in it. It helps us keep our water safe and healthy.

    Why is Biochemical Oxygen Demand Important?

    Biochemical Oxygen Demand is very important because it tells us how healthy the water is.

    If the BOD is low, it means the water is clean and safe for fish and people. If the BOD is high, there is a lot of waste that needs to be broken down. This can hurt plants and animals that live in the water.

    The following are simple reasons why BOD is important:

    • It shows if water is polluted.
    • It helps decide how to treat water to make it clean.
    • It helps protect fish and other animals.
    • It keeps drinking water safe and good to taste.

    Water treatment plants use BOD to see if their cleaning process is working well. They check BOD levels before and after cleaning to make sure they are lowering pollution. We can keep our water healthy for everyone by watching BOD.

    Effects of High BOD Levels

    When BOD levels are high, it means there is too much waste in the water. This can cause the following problems:

    • Low Oxygen for Fish: Bacteria use up the oxygen in water to break down waste. Fish and other animals can’t breathe and might die.
    • Algae Growth: Extra waste feeds algae. Algae can grow too much. It blocks sunlight and uses more oxygen when they die.
    • Bad Smells and Tastes: Water can smell bad and taste bad because of bacteria and waste.
    • Clogging Pipes: Extra bacteria and algae can clog pipes and water systems.
    • Eutrophication: This is when too many nutrients make plants and algae grow too much. This can kill fish and other life in lakes and rivers.

    BOD is a warning sign. When it is high, it tells us that the water is unhealthy and needs cleaning.

    How Can BOD Levels Be Reduced?

    Reducing BOD levels is very important to keep our water clean and healthy for everyone. When BOD levels are high, it means there is too much waste in the water that uses up oxygen. This can hurt fish, plants, and other living things.

    The following are some simple ways to reduce BOD levels:

    1. Improve Wastewater Treatment
      Wastewater treatment plants clean dirty water before it goes back into rivers and lakes. We can remove more waste. So there is less oxygen needed to break it down.
    2. Reduce Pollution at the Source
      Factories and farms can make sure they don’t dump waste or chemicals into rivers. They can help keep water cleaner by following rules and using better methods.
    3. Use Aeration
      Aeration means adding air to water. This helps good bacteria break down waste without using up too much oxygen all at once. It is like giving the water more “breathing room.”
    4. Chemical Treatment
      Sometimes safe chemicals are added to water to help remove waste or break it down faster. This helps lower BOD levels before the water is released back into nature.
    5. Biological Treatment
      Special bacteria can be used to eat the waste in water in a controlled way. These bacteria help clean the water without using too much oxygen all at once.
    6. Educate the Public
      Teaching people not to throw trash, oil, or chemicals into drains, rivers, or lakes is very important. When everyone knows how to help, there is less pollution going into our water.

    We can reduce BOD levels by using these methods. This helps keep water safe for fish, animals, and people. Clean water is important for drinking, farming, playing, and keeping our environment healthy. Reducing BOD is one way we show care for our planet and for each other.
